Laravel 9의 Banco de Dados SQLite

1 Criando uma Aplicação Laravel



Antes de criar sua aplicação Laravel , você deve garantir que sua máquina local tenha o PHP e o Composer instalados. Além disso, é recomendado instalar o Node e o NPM.

PHP와 Composer를 설치한 후 Laravel através do create-project comando Composer:

composer create-project --prefer-dist laravel/laravel:^v9.3 tutorial-laravel-sqlite-basico




Entre na 파스타 da aplicação recém criada executando o comando cd tutorial-laravel-sqlite-basico e depois de inicie o servidor de desenvolvimento Artisan:

php artisan serve


웹에 액세스할 수 있는 응용 프로그램http://127.0.0.1:8000

2 Laravel이 아닌 Banco de Dados SQLite



2.1 구성



Laravel을 사용할 수 있는 곳은 기본적으로 기본 설정에 따라 구성됩니다. Padrão, o .env é o arquivo de configuração de seu aplicativo para acesso com o banco de dados SQLite , MySQL , MariaDB , PostgreSQL , SQL Server , Redis ou até Oracle. Estaremos utilizando o SQLite, que é um mecanismo de banco de dados pequeno, rápido e independente.

다음은 SQLite를 저장하고 SQLite를 저장하는 방법입니다database.

touch database/database.sqlite


그래서, Laravel에서 드라이버 은행 코드.env를 사용하여 구성 문서sqlite를 확인합니다. Você pode remover as outras opções de configuração do banco de dados.

다음은 다음과 같습니다.

DB_CONNECTION=sqlite


linhas a seguir로 제외:

DB_CONNECTION=mysql 
DB_HOST=127.0.0.1 
DB_PORT=3306 
DB_DATABASE=laravel 
DB_USERNAME=root 
DB_PASSWORD=


SQLite의 구성 유형은 아빠의 계정을 마이그레이션하는 것과 같이 실행 프로그램을 실행하는 것입니다.

php artisan migrate




2.2 커넥상 테스트



고환의 실제 형태에 존재하며 Tinker의 단순함은 더 간단합니다(Que é uma CLI para rodar comandos do Laravel).

php artisan tink


O comando a seguir retorna todos os registros da tabelamigrations criada quando anteriormente execuamosphp artisan migrate:

DB::select('select * from migrations');




Aplicação criada está disponível no seguinte endereço https://github.com/aljes96/tutorial-laravel-sqlite-basico


Espero que tenham gostado e qualquer dúvida/sugestão/crítica só deixar aquele comentário! 🙂

아브라수스 []

좋은 웹페이지 즐겨찾기